Summary

This position supports the development and maintenance of courses in Blackboard as well as trains faculty to leverage instructional technology for teaching and learning. The Instructional Designer also plays a critical role in ensuring that courses in any distance modality meet industry standards in quality and Web accessibility by performing the following duties

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

Other duties may be assigned.
1. Create engaging learning activities and compelling course content.
2. Collaborate with course representatives / subject matter experts to identify target audience’s training needs.
3. Set instructional end goals and create content that matches them.
4. Visualize instructional graphics, the user interface and the finished product.
5. Analyze and apply trends and best practices in instructional design and the use of learning technologies.
6. Apply best practices in Web accessibility to develop courses in any distance modality are ADA -compliant.
7. Create learning environments that utilize culturally relevant instruction and UDL principles.
8. Recommend exercises and activities that enhance the learning process.
9. Provide training and support for all instructional technology tools.
10. Create instructional materials/interactive media (audio, video, simulations, role plays, games, etc.) to support the learning process.
11. Devise modes of assessment, such as tests or quizzes, to measure the effectiveness of the course.
12. Maintain project documentation.
